Reminder: Leo Corazon on sale 7/12

We have had a lot of new visitors to the site over the past 30 days, so I am posting a reminder that Leo Corazon will go on sale on Friday sometime around noon CST

971669_489553751121101_958094269_n

He will be carded however we have opted for a “safer” solution to removing the blister. Instead of gluing the blister down we have used the same removable adhesive that we used to hold our Wrestling Rings in place for Windy City Wreckage. It comes off without ripping the card and is strong enough to contain the figure on there.

We figured this was the best solution as it allows people to take the figure out and put him back on card, if they want a more permanent solution they can then adhere the blister on the card in a more traditional fashion.

There will be 3 colorways as always: Thermal Color Change Orange to Yellow, Aztec Gold, and Metallic Orange

Artist Profile: Jazyl Homavazir

Our latest artist profile is on the man behind the art. I have known Jazyl for almost a decade, going back to our friendship on he-man.org where he is known as “2-Bad”.

When I originally came up with the idea for this universe I knew there was only one person who would “get” what I was wanting to convey. It is actually through his art that I was put into contact with Simon for the first time; Simon frequently works Jazyl’s art commissions into sculpts so he has a unique familiarity with it.

The usual process for how we work is simple. I have an idea or concept and sketch it out. Then I send it to him with some notes and references to convey what I want. He then returns his impression of that and we move forward.

This is a quick and dirty glimpse into how we work, my concept as seen through his talented hand:

creativesm

Jazyl is an animation professional, specializing in character design and 2d animation. He is a lifelong fan of anime/manga & He-Man and the Masters of the Universe. In 2010 he created the web manga series ‘The Beast Legion, which is currently ongoing and took top honors in 2011 at Comic Con India for Best Webcomic Series.

award

beastlegioncov

He also works as an animation director for Anitracks Media on their upcoming animated show ‘The Age of Lions
